Very Best and Very Easy New England Clam Chowder
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 15 Minutes
Cook Time: 15 Minutes
Ready In: 30 Minutes
Servings: 8
you dont need forever to make the very best clam chowder you will ever make!
Ingredients:
1/2 lb bacon
1/2-3/4 cup flour
2 (10 ounce) cans baby clams
1 (10 ounce) can minced clams
1 (10 ounce) can seafood sauce
3 medium potatoes, cooked
1 medium onion
1 pint half-and-half
1 -2 cup milk
Directions:
1. Peel and cube potatoes, put them in the bowl, cover with plastic wrap, and cook till they done in the microwave. (5-8 min). /I recommend cuting them when they r cold, so you dont have to wait for them after/.
2. Cut the onion.
3. Slice bacon and cook it.
4. After bacon is done, add onions and cook them till they done (you may wanna use extra butter or lil half and half).
5. Start adding flour little by little to the bacon an onions.
6. Add half and half
7. Finish line: add all clams, minced clams, Progresso Seafood Sauce (White Clam), and cooked cubed potatoes. Do not drain your clams. If you like how it is - then let it simmer. If you think its too thick - add some clam juice - or milk - or half and half - or just water. Uoy also might want to add some garlic.
8. Let it simmer for at least 10 min (if you will be able to wait that long).
